What is Singapore’s CN2 line and what is its value?
Singapore CN2 usually refers to the international link to Singapore via China Telecom’s CN2 backbone network. It is characterized by optimized routing and relatively stable latency, making it suitable for services that require good connectivity and fast response times. Understanding its value helps in deciding which performance metrics are worth paying a premium for when choosing a pricing plan.
Key considerations when choosing the CN2 solution with a limited budget
When purchasing, priority should be given to bandwidth specifications, minimum guaranteed bandwidth, latency and packet loss rates, SLA terms, as well as link redundancy design. Users who are budget-conscious need to assess their actual traffic needs and peak usage to avoid paying high fees for unnecessary capacity over the long term.
How to compare price plans from different suppliers
When comparing prices, consider the billing mode (by bandwidth or by traffic), port speed, contract duration, and included services (installation, monitoring, troubleshooting). Be sure to check the billing criteria and overage charging rules, and convert them to the same unit appropriately for easy cross-comparison.
Common Pricing Models and Hidden Fees to Be Alert To
Common costs include one-time installation fees, monthly bandwidth or data usage fees, cross-border export and IP resource fees, as well as maintenance and troubleshooting fees. Buyers with limited budgets need to ask whether there are any hidden costs, such as testing fees, change fees, or early termination penalties.
Optimize procurement strategies: Choosing between lowest cost and reliability
Strategies to improve cost-effectiveness include accurately assessing traffic patterns to select the appropriate capacity, securing trials or short-term tests, negotiating additional services or discounts, and adopting on-demand hybrid solutions (such as combining a CDN or backup links) to reduce the bandwidth requirements of the primary link.
Summary and Recommendations
When budget is limited and choosing the cheapest Singapore CN2 pricing plan, it should be demand-driven, with clear performance thresholds, along with a comparison of billing details and accompanying services. Through traffic assessment, negotiation, and trials, total ownership costs can be reduced while ensuring business continuity.
